Family and friends say goodbye this Monday (25) to bodybuilder and fitness influencer Gabriel Ganley. The wake will be followed by a private cremation ceremony scheduled for 11am. The information was released by Clarisse Ganley, the athlete's mother, in a post on social media.

Gabriel, aged 22, was found dead on Saturday (23), in his apartment located in Mooca, a neighborhood in the east of São Paulo. The case was registered as a suspicious death in the 42nd Police District, in Parque São Lucas. The cause of death has not yet been officially announced.

On Sunday afternoon (24), the young man's mother spoke for the first time about the loss in a message on Instagram and informed that, this Monday, "he will be cremated in a simple ceremony reserved for family and friends".

In the publication, Clarisse stated that her son's death was "a fatality" and highlighted the unity between family, friends, athletes, sponsors and coaches in this time of grief and pain.

Sudden death
Ganley's death is being investigated as suspicious, according to the São Paulo Public Security Secretariat.

The SSP stated that the victim was located by a friend, and that "no apparent signs of violence were found at the scene".

An examination was carried out at the scene and the case was registered as "suspicious death - sudden death.

In situations like this, the registration of a suspicious death does not necessarily mean evidence of a crime, but rather a classification used when the cause of death is not yet clear and depends on expert examinations to be determined.

Who was Ganley?
Phenomenon on social media, the athlete had more than a million and a half followers and gained notoriety among young audiences by sharing his training routine and diet.

Carioca, the "little baby", as he was known, gained notoriety with young audiences sharing his training routine and diet.

On social media, he had more than a million and a half followers.

Before starting to record videos for the internet, the athlete studied Physical Education at the Federal University of Rio de Janeiro (UFRJ).
